The North America Locomotive Market would witness market growth of 8.6% CAGR during the forecast period (2025-2032).

The US market dominated the North America Locomotive Market by Country in 2024, and would continue to be a dominant market till 2032; thereby, achieving a market value of $9,199.7 million by 2032. The Canada market is experiencing a CAGR of 10.4% during (2025 - 2032). Additionally, The Mexico market would exhibit a CAGR of 9.8% during (2025 - 2032).

The adoption of locomotives has evolved significantly over the past century, influenced by technological advancements, environmental concerns, and the globalization of trade. The market has witnessed significant technological innovations in recent decades. The shift from steam-powered locomotives to diesel and electric engines has improved rail transport's efficiency, performance, and environmental impact. Diesel locomotives offer greater flexibility, as they can operate on unelectrified tracks, while electric locomotives provide higher speeds, greater energy efficiency, and reduced emissions.

Additionally, the integration of advanced technologies such as automatic train control (ATC), positive train control (PTC), real-time data analytics, and advanced signalling systems has enhanced locomotive safety, reliability, and operational efficiency. These innovations have made locomotives more attractive for freight and passenger operators to adopt.

North America is witnessing a significant transformation in its rail transport landscape, driven by economic development, infrastructure expansion, and increasing freight demand. With each country adopting tailored strategies to enhance its rail networks, the region collectively fuels advancements in locomotive technology, procurement, and modernization. From Canada’s expansive rail freight system to Mexico’s growing cross-border connectivity and the U.S.’s robust freight rail infrastructure, locomotive manufacturers and suppliers are finding new growth avenues across the continent.
